Illustration depicting AI and Gen Z developers collaborating in software development

AI vs Gen Z: How AI Has Changed the Career Pathway for Junior Developers

For many promising Generation Z students, pursuing a career as a software developer was once viewed as a dependable path to professional success and financial stability. The tech industry offered abundant entry-level opportunities where junior developers could grow, innovate, and carve out rewarding careers.

However, the advent and rapid integration of artificial intelligence (AI) technologies have introduced profound changes to this traditional career trajectory. AI-powered tools and platforms are increasingly automating routine coding tasks, code review processes, and even the generation of complex software structures, leading to a significant shift in how junior developers contribute and develop their skills.

AI's Impact on Junior Development Roles

Generative AI models are capable of producing code snippets, solving common bugs, and suggesting optimized algorithms at speeds that can surpass human capabilities in certain routine tasks. This automation reduces the volume of mundane work available to less experienced developers, prompting companies to prioritize AI literacy and advanced skill sets even at entry levels.

Consequently, junior developers face a new career landscape where simply knowing popular programming languages or frameworks is no longer sufficient. Instead, adaptation involves learning to collaborate effectively with AI, focusing on problem-solving, critical thinking, and understanding AI’s capabilities and limitations.

Challenges and Opportunities for Gen Z Developers

Although AI might appear to threaten traditional pathways into software development, it also opens unique avenues for growth. Junior developers who upskill in AI-driven development, machine learning frameworks, and data science can position themselves competitively in the evolving job market.

Moreover, AI accelerates learning by offering interactive coding assistants, instant feedback, and personalized mentorship through virtual environments. This enables motivated individuals to rapidly increase their coding proficiency and tackle complex projects more efficiently.

Strategies for Thriving in an AI-Enhanced Industry

  • Embrace Lifelong Learning: Stay updated with AI tools shaping the development process and continuously develop complementary skills.
  • Develop Soft Skills: Focus on communication, teamwork, and creative problem-solving which AI can’t replicate.
  • Specialize Strategically: Explore niches like AI integration, cybersecurity, or user experience where human insight remains critical.
  • Build a Diverse Portfolio: Showcase projects demonstrating collaboration with AI and innovative uses of technology.

Ultimately, while AI has transformed the junior software developer landscape, those ready to evolve with the technology can harness it to unlock new potentials and redefine success in their careers.

Vibe Plus 1

Sajad Rahimi (Sami)

Innovate relentlessly. Shape the future..

Recent Comments

Post your Comments (first log in)